Mongol Invasions and Astrology
Two Sources of Apocalyptic Elements in
13th Century Kabbalah
Moshe Idel
The present study deals with two main “proofs” offered by some
Kabbalists in the 13th century for the beginning of redemption: the
conquests of the Land of Israel in 1260 by the Mongol hords on
the one hand, and the astrological calculations of the conjunction
of Jupiter and Saturn conceived of as presiding changes in
religion, on the other. In some cases the two topics are presented
as connected to each other. The authors under scrutiny are R.
Meshulam Dapiera of Barcelona, R. Yehudah ben Nisim ibn Malka,
Malka’s testimony is compared to the widespread Tripoli prophecy,
a 13th century Christian apocalypse. Thus, a greater concern with
messianism is displayed by Kabbalah in the second half of the 13th
century than presented in scholarship.
